Signs That a Tree Needs to Be Removed
In Ada, there are many older trees that are more susceptible to general wear and tear, disease, and damage. Common signs that a tree requires removal include:
- Cracking between branches , especially large heavy ones
- The trunk branches off in different directions into multiple large , heavy branches
- Cracks in the trunk , especially deep cracks
- Rot , dead branches , missing bark or leaves , and other signs of decay
- Fungus or mold
Trees that lean or have raised dirt around the base have an increased risk of falling over. If you notice any of these signs, have the tree evaluated immediately. You may also need to have a tree assessed if it’s growing too close to your home or to utility lines — many communities and utility companies have their own rules for how close a tree can get.
Do Tree Removal Companies Need to be Licensed in Michigan?
Michigan does not have specific licensing requirements for tree removal companies, but it’s important to check with your local municipal government to ensure your provider meets the requirements in your area. Opt for a reputable business that carries workers compensation and liability insurance. For additional peace of mind, hire a licensed contractor who provides tree removal services. An individual can also become a licensed arborist through the International Society of Arboriculture (ISA). While not required, this certification indicates that an individual is trained in all aspects of arboriculture and follows the ISA’s code of ethics.
